STNA (as Therapeutic Program Worker) is a direct care worker that helps residents with daily living skills and assists them with needs. Support given will vary based on each resident's needs and capabilities. Assists with eating, bathing, toileting, personal hygiene, oral hygiene, dressing, grooming. Transports and attends activities or programs with residents. Observes & reports changes in symptoms, behaviors, accidents, incidents, or injuries to charge nurse.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) is a direct care worker that supports medical treatments, assists nurses, and provides daily care. LPNs complete physician orders; assist with exams, treatments & specimen collection. Administers medication, including controlled substances, Observes & documents residents' conditions, Creates and completes progress notes, care plans, summaries. Escorts residents, Redirects unsafe actions to promote positive outcomes. Registered Nurse (as Nurse 1) is a direct care worker providing professional nursing care, assists in unit operations, and ensures quality outcomes. This position assesses & evaluates resident needs, can administer medications and prepares treatments, performs daily rounds and documents resident conditions, progress & response. RN-specific assessments for admissions, readmissions, quarterly, and as needed. Participates on committees, problem-solving teams, and in-service meetings.

Qualifications Therapeutic Program Workers (STNA) roles require current STNA certification &/or listing on Ohio Nurse Aide Registry. Formal education in arithmetic, and reading/writing/speaking English. Licensed Practical Nurse roles require license to practice nursing as a licensed practical nurse issued by Ohio Board of Nursing pursuant to Section 4723 Ohio Revised Code & proof of completion of an approved course in medication administration. Nurse 1 (RN) roles require current licensure as registered professional nurse in state of Ohio as issued by Board of Nursing per Section 4723.03 of Ohio Revised Code.
